A clever app that lets you make music with shapes

GeometricMusic_def-660x440.jpg

If you’ve always dreamed of making music but can barely tell the difference between a treble clef and an ampersand, all is not lost. A new app, called Geometric Music, requires no real musical skill beyond making sounds and understanding shapes…

The app works like ultra-simple sample-production software, allowing you to create layered beats. But while complex programs will drown you in buttons and knobs, Geometric Music only uses shapes to dictate how something sounds. Every noise you make is translated into one of four shapes (circle, triangle, square or hexagon), and you manipulate those shapes to change the rhythm, speed and volume. Think of it as tapping into a digitally-enabled form of shaped-based synesthesia.
